Shahab is a passionate neuroscientist working towards his PhD through the Clinical Medicine department at Macquarie University. He has distinctive experience in molecular and cell biology on top of 12 years of research experience in mass spectrometry-based proteomics at the Royan Institute. Shahab is deeply interested in studying neurodegeneration from a system biology perspective. He has attended numerous workshops on functional pathway and protein-protein interaction and has authored more than 30 peer-reviewed papers.
